Latest England Protest Update: Sunderland, Southport, London, Liverpool Today
“England Protest Update: Sunderland, Southport, London & Liverpool – John Doe’s Impact”. Hey there! So, there’s been quite a bit of action across England with protests flaring up in Sunderland, Southport, London, and Liverpool today. It’s been a whirlwind of events, with people taking to the streets for various causes. Starting in Sunderland, the atmosphere… Read More »